After a long hiatus, EV test drive events are back

Plug in America

For many years, Plug In America has been giving consumers the opportunity to test drive and learn about electric vehicles through National Drive Electric Week, Drive Electric Earth Day, and EV ride and drive events throughout the year. With the advent of COVID-19, we quickly pivoted and successfully transitioned nearly all events online.

See & test drive your favorite EVs at Drive Electric Earth Month, thru April

Baua Electric

It’s that time of year again, time for events across the country to show off electric vehicles at Drive Electric Earth Month. It started as Drive Electric Earth Day , but since not every event can happen on the same day, they went ahead and extended it to encompass “Earth Month” events that happen across the month of April.
